EAP Malaysia is the pioneer of the arrangement of Applied Behavioural Evaluation (ABA) treatment in Malaysia and was founded by Wisconsin Early Autism Job (WEAP) in September 2006. Shortlisted Supervisors after that enlist in EAP's 6 month Manager training including over 80 hours of courses over a 20 week duration after which they meet once a week with their Senior Manager, and have bimonthly otherwise monthly Elder Supervision conferences for the kids on their caseload.

The factor for the multiple degrees of supervision is that the autism spectrum is really broad and the diversity each kid has in regards to strengths, obstacles and age requires a high degree of experience.
Each youngster at EAP is assigned a group of specialists that are overseen by a Manager on a biweekly basis and a Senior Manager on a bimonthly basis along with the WEAP Progress Reviews twice a year. EAP remains to maintain first-rate top quality ABA therapy as we continue to have our parent firm WEAP manage our children twice a year.
